The intro video files are located here: :\Program Files (x86)\Steam\steamapps\common\Counter-Strike Global Offensive\game\csgo\panorama\videos
The specific intro files are called "intro" and "intro720p". If you wanted to replace these files with the intro from this mod, you would have to download the mod's zip from gamebanana, extract the zip, convert the bik file in it to webm (the format of the cs2 intro files), dulpicate the converted file, and rename one to "intro" and the other to "intro720p". After this, you would need to go into the csgo videos folder, and delete or archive the original intro video files (intro.webm and intro720p.webm), and paste the new ones in.
this is a simpler method than extracting the mod's file using gcfscape, i did this and it works perfectly, idk why the poster didn't mention this.
